A 21-year-old man was killed in a shooting in Hoboken on Sunday, according to the Hudson County Prosecutor’s Office.
Authorities identified the victim as Damon Murray. The Hoboken Schools superintendent says Murray was a former Rutgers University football player.
The shooting happened near 320 Marshall Drive on the border of Jersey City. Officials say Murray was shot around 11:30 p.m.
"I am deeply saddened to learn of the tragic passing of Damon Murray, a well-respected, standout athlete who gave back to Hoboken youth and our community at large,” Hoboken Mayor Ravi Bhalla wrote on X. “My deepest condolences go out to his family and friends during this difficult time. May his memory continue to live on through all who knew him.”
No arrests have been made.
